DR. (MRS.) ABOSEDE ADEKEMI OLATOKUN

DIRECTOR OF VETERINARY SERVICES

Dr. (Mrs.) Abosede Adekemi Olatokun, born on the 31st of October, 1965, is a distinguished veterinary professional from Irepodun Local Government Area, Osun State. She is married and has made significant contributions to public health and veterinary medicine through her expertise and leadership.

Dr. Olatokun began her educational journey at the Seventh Day Adventist Primary School in 1975. She proceeded to Our Lady’s Girls’ High School, Modakeke, where she completed her secondary education in 1981. She obtained her Doctor of Veterinary Medicine (DVM) degree from the University of Ibadan in 1989. She furthered her studies, earning a Master’s degree in Veterinary Public Health and Preventive Medicine in 1999 and achieving the prestigious status of a Fellow at the College of Veterinary Surgeons, Nigeria (Public Health) in 2013.

Her professional career commenced on the 11th of October, 2003, as a Veterinary Officer at Grade Level 12, Step 02. With years of dedicated service, she rose to her current position as the Director of Veterinary Services on Grade Level 17, effective from the 1st of January, 2019. Her leadership has been instrumental in advancing veterinary practices and ensuring animal and public health.
